How Much Does a Bachelor’s in Business, Management & Marketing from St. Joe’s Cost?

$47,940 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

St. Joe’s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

In 2019-2020, the average part-time undergraduate tuition at St. Joe’s was $584 per credit hour for both in-state and out-of-state students. The average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ates are shown in the table below.

In StateOut of State
Tuition$47,740$47,740
Fees$200$200
Books and Supplies$910$910
On Campus Room and Board$14,840$14,840
On Campus Other Expenses$1,916$1,916

Does St. Joe’s Offer an Online Bachelor’s in Business, Management & Marketing?

St. Joe’s does not offer an online option for its business, management and marketing bachelor’s degree program at this time. To see if the school offers distance learning options in other areas, visit the St. Joe’s Online Learning page.

St. Joe’s Bachelor’s Student Diversity for Business, Management & Marketing

874 Bachelor's Degrees Awarded
41.8% Women
12.7%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
In the 2019-2020 academic year, 874 students received their bachelor’s degree in business, management and marketing. The gender and racial-ethnic breakdown of those individuals is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

About 41.8% of the students who received their Bachelor’s in business, management and marketing in 2019-2020 were women. This is less than the nationwide number of 46.5%.

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Around 12.7% of business, management and marketing bachelor’s degree recipients at St. Joe’s in 2019-2020 were awarded to racial-ethnic minorities*. This is lower than the nationwide number of 33%.
